Hybrid test is in recent years new combining numerical simulation and the real load test of structure seismic test method,the related researchers' attention.Hybrid experiment,the key parts in the structure as a general test substructure test,numerical simulation was made for other parts as numerical substructure.To simulate a strongly nonlinear numerical substructure,this paper puts forward a on-line neural network algorithm is used to on-line identification restoring force model,and simulated numerical verification of the structure and the buckling of support components test,finally put forward the hybrid test method based on on-line neural network algorithm.The concrete research content is as follows:(1)In order to be able to predict online nonlinear restoring force structure,an online algorithm for BP neural network is put forward.For two degrees of freedom nonlinear structures,this paper has carried on the Bouc-Wen model of restoring force,to verify the effectiveness of online neural network algorithm.Analyses the sample size and target error of the prediction accuracy and computational time consuming.Research shows that: compared with the traditional off-line learning algorithm,the online BP neural network improves the computing efficiency and prediction accuracy.(2)Based on the recursive form of online Elman neural network,the buckling support component test,research shows that: the Elman neural network algorithm based on recursive form has good real-time and dynamic,can effectively improve the prediction accuracy of restoring force.(3)Hybrid test method based on on-line neural network algorithm,through the two degrees of freedom nonlinear structure is obtained by using hybrid simulation verified the effectiveness of the method.Experimental results show that,compared with BP network algorithm online,online Elman algorithm has better adaptability,and can effectively improve the predictive accuracy and computational efficiency restoring force;Online Elman algorithm based on the structure of the hybrid test method can improve the accuracy of test results.
